    Electromagnetic radiation of frequency n, wavelength \[\lambda \], travelling with velocity v in air, enters a glass slab of refractive index \[\mu \]. The frequency, wavelength and velocity of light in the glass slab will be respectively [CBSE PMT 1997]

    A)            \[\frac{n}{\mu }\,,\,\frac{\lambda }{\mu },\,\frac{v}{\mu }\]           

    B)            \[n,\frac{\lambda }{\mu },\frac{v}{\mu }\]

    C)            \[n\,,\,\lambda \,,\,\frac{\text{v}}{\mu }\]                

    D)            \[\frac{n}{\mu }\,,\,\,\]\[\frac{\lambda }{\mu }\,,\,v\]

    Correct Answer: B

    Solution :

               Frequency does not change with medium but wavelength and velocity decrease with the increase in refractive index.
